My Ham Radio callsign is G1OJS and my name is Alan Robinson.
I’m now retired from 30 years working in the Space Industry after completing a PhD in Electromagnetics in 1992. I’ve been interested in electronics since I was about 8 or 9 years old (1975?) and had my ham radio license since 1985. I’ve always been interested in antennas and a lot of what I do now is about making them and testing them.
